The Rockets showed a real performance offensively, defeating the New York Knicks 111:94 on April 1 at their arena. It became clear from the first minutes that Kevin Durant's team had decided to put on a real show today: a 37:21 burst in the first quarter immediately gave the Rockets a comfortable +16 advantage, which they held until the final siren. The Knicks tried to fight, but the pace and rebounds of the hosts were beyond all expectations. Durant once again confirmed his status as the leader — 27 points, 6 rebounds and 8 assists with 10 of 18 from the game. But the main thing is the team: all five of Houston's starting five finished the match with double—digit points. 15 accurate three-pointers and about 54% from the game. The win was their third in a row and lifted the Rockets to 46-29, leaving them at the top of the Western Conference and in a tight battle for the top playoff seeding.

The Bucks did not stand aside and beat the Dallas Mavericks 123-99 on March 31. The hosts had control of the match from the first to the last second: the 38:31 opening quarter set the tone, and each subsequent one only increased the gap. Ryan Rollins was the hero of the evening with 24 points, 7 rebounds and 9 assists, and Kyle Kuzma added 20 points. 20 accurate three-pointers and a 59-50 rebound advantage did their job. The Bucks, thanks to a deep bench and excellent ball movement, consistently found open shots and brought the match to a comfortable +24. But even after this victory, the team has only 30 wins and 45 losses, and there is no chance of a play-in.
